The import wizard accepts tenant-uploaded CSV files, validates headers against the declared schema, and stages rows in an isolated quarantine table before any merge. Uploaded files are scanned for formula-injection patterns and oversized cells prior to parsing; rejects are logged with the offending line number but never the cell contents. Temporary artifacts are purged within one hour. All limits, scan toggles, and purge intervals are controlled centrally rather than per tenant, and the reviewed production values appear below.

config for yahof-tajop:
zorath:
  pin: 7493
  metrics_host: metrics.zorath.tolvaqsys.internal
  tenant: praiel
  seal: seal_fd9cd4f1

Branch managers should note that our contract with Hallowfen Freight ends this quarter and will not be renewed. We are transitioning to Strayline Cargo, effective the first of next month. Expect a two-week overlap during which both carriers operate; route all exceptions through your regional coordinator. Strayline's depot network covers Elmsport and the northern corridor, closing our longest-standing gap. Cost savings are projected at roughly eight percent annually. The broader commercial rationale is summarised below.

board note of kadug-tawig: Only 5 of the 100 pilot accounts renewed Oliath, so a churn review is set for April 15.

**Q: How do I test the Hollowgate Museum audio-guide app locally?**

A: Install the Murmur SDK, load the sample exhibit pack for the Fenwick Wing, and enable mock beacons in settings. Audio assets stream from the staging bucket, so first runs are slow. New team members must unlock the encrypted asset store once; enter the recovery passphrase shown below.

recovery phrase for bahap-kagaf: ralmir-kelael